Description I decided to do something a little different with this gate. I wanted it to be somewhat grand considering this is what anyone coming from the sea will see when entering the city.

Actually it's more like this is what they'll see when they're leaving by sea because this particular gate facing this direction leads OUT to the port.

There's nothing out there just yet. I just cleared most of the shit out for building.

But yeah, since glowstone is a major theme in hte city I thought I'd do this. It's got an operating portcullis like all the other gates. The thing up top jutting out being all impudent is where the gate recedes into. I had to build a walkway around it so guards could patrol since this gate -technically- leads out of the city, even though the port is part of the city still.
